> From: Jarosław Szczepankiewicz [mailto:jszczepankiew...@gmail.com] > Sent: 20 February 2012 09:44 > > caching the RSL in the browser is already used and ready (as far as > www server is properly using Etag etc. headers). Apache http is > caching static resources very well out of the box (at least if it is not in > clusters which may broke Etag). The most important result of the adobe > announcement is that there is no global cache. > But you can still use RSL for flex serving from your host.
The idea that Haykel was suggesting though would be to avoid serving it from individual hosts and to serve it globally instead. That way the browser only has to cache it once, not once per domain. There would be cross-domain issues, but I think they could be solved. David.
